Mechanical ignition keys

If you've lost your keys to your car or require new keys, a locksmith can be able to help you. Locksmiths have access to equipment and software that allow them to create a duplicate of your key. The cost of replacing an ignition key for a car differs for each car.

It is first important to know the type of key you need. Keys that are mechanical and transponder are two of the most well-known types. It is best to ask your locksmith for the type of key you require before you meet him or her.

Transponder keys have an electronic chip embedded in the head of the key. The chip takes the signal from the car's ECU and responds to the appropriate code. The chip was initially programmed with an unchanging number. Nowadays rolling codes are more popular. That means each time you use your transponder key the chip will alter its code. This is an excellent security feature, but it can make replacement keys more costly.

Certain cars come with keys-free entry systems and others have button-based starting. Both systems feature transponder keys that require specific programming.

Another kind of mobile car locksmith key is called a sidewinder. These keys can be cut using a laser or mechanical method. Laser-cut keys are made by an equipment that produces them with the use of a laser. They usually cost more than mechanically cut keys.

In the late 1990s, car makers began to add computer chips to their keys. Today, many new cars have this technology. Despite the added security, these keys require professional programming.

If the ignition key in your car is damaged or worn, it might not function as it should. Locksmiths can repair your key and address any issues with the ignition system.

After the key has been copied, it has to be programmed with the correct transponder chips. The ignition won't work if it's not programmed to the correct transponder chip. It is possible for you to program your own key, however you may end up damaging the wiring or chip. These dangers can be avoided by professional locksmiths.

A car locksmith needs to know the VIN number of your car to program a transponder-key. Only registered locksmiths can get this information. The registered locksmith can then access a database to find the key's programming.

Transponder keys

Transponder keys are a security device that is used to lock and unlock your car. This key can be a traditional key, a programmable one or even a pocket key. A transponder can make your car more secure and prevent theft. It can also allow you to locate.

Transponder keys found in modern cars have an unique code and transmitter that sends low-level signals to an ignition control unit. When the key is placed in contact with the sensor the ignition will be unlocked.

If you need to replace your key, it's a good idea to bring it to an experienced locksmith. They'll have the right equipment and can also program your car's system to ensure it functions.

You can have a brand new transponder keys if your transponder key has been lost or stolen. This can be done by an expert locksmith or dealer.

Many companies, such as AutoZone offer key copying services. However, it's a good idea to call your dealer first.

Transponder keys can be expensive to replace. The cost of replacing transponder keys will be determined by the manufacturer of the car you own. Replacement costs typically range between $100 and $800 based on the make and model of your vehicle.

You can save money by purchasing a duplicate of your transponder keys from your local Walmart or Home Depot. Some prefer having locksmiths create new keys for them. This option is more expensive than purchasing a new key.

If you are unsure about what transponder keys are, consult your locksmith. He can help you decide the type you should purchase. Or you can check out some of the online resources to learn more.

Cost of replacing a key smith for cars

There are a few factors that can affect the price of replacing a car key in the locksmith's vehicle. It is dependent on the make and model of your vehicle and the type of lock you own, and whether or not you own a transponder.

The majority of cars today have transponders that are chips in the keys. Transponder chips transmit an exclusive signal to the ignition receiver, allowing your car to begin. You'll need to program the chip prior to using it. If the chip is damaged, you can get it repaired.

A standard vehicle key can be exchanged for $30. If you own a high-tech key or one with laser cut shanks, you'll pay a higher price. Keys that are laser cut can be priced between $150 and $300. Some dealers provide free programming.

Transponder keys require special programming. Many dealers will do it for free, but others charge up to one hour of labor. Your vehicle's year will also influence the price.
